Output 898cbb574bd6166460b0e2862e329628f0278cfdd434d26196fa769ec63273be:132

value
46659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d95074d487b216b9fd413e6e82aa32f3603a6bc OP_EQUAL
address
37JdfvpTVdaEKLFV2zQtgrT5U8yzqmM4vG
transaction
898cbb574bd6166460b0e2862e329628f0278cfdd434d26196fa769ec63273be